Highly efficient tertiary amine-based accelerator for epoxy–amine curing systems.
Enables rapid room-temperature cure while maintaining excellent pot life control.
Improves crosslink density and enhances thermal and mechanical performance of cured resins.
Low volatility and favorable handling characteristics compared to conventional BDMA derivatives.
Compatible with standard epoxy resins, including DGEBA and novolac types.
Electrical insulation compounds for high-voltage equipment and transformers.
Structural adhesives requiring fast fixture strength and elevated heat resistance.
Encapsulants and potting compounds in power electronics and LED modules.
Composite prepregs and filament-wound components in aerospace and wind energy.
Coating systems for corrosion protection in industrial and marine environments.
| Chemical Type | Tertiary amine (benzyl dimethylamine derivative) |
| Product Form | Liquid |
| Appearance | Colorless to pale yellow clear liquid |
| Density (20 °C) | Approx. 0.94–0.96 g/cm³ |
| Refractive Index (20 °C) | 1.52–1.54 |
| Viscosity (25 °C) | 15–25 mPa·s |
| Primary Applications | Epoxy resin curing accelerator |
| Key Features | Rapid ambient cure, low odor, good compatibility with epoxy systems |
